The impact of AI companions on consumer technology has been profound and multifaceted, reshaping how individuals interact with devices and each other. AI companions, which include virtual assistants, chatbots, and more advanced humanoid robots, have become integral to daily life, enhancing user experience through personalized interactions. These companions leverage machine learning and natural language processing to understand and respond to user needs, creating a more intuitive interface for technology. As a result, consumers are increasingly relying on these AI systems for tasks ranging from scheduling appointments to providing emotional support, thereby transforming the landscape of consumer technology into a more interactive and engaging environment.
The rise of AI companions has also led to significant advancements in the development of smart home devices and IoT (Internet of Things) technologies. By integrating AI companions into smart home ecosystems, users can control their devices through voice commands or conversational interfaces, making technology more accessible to a broader audience. This integration not only enhances convenience but also promotes energy efficiency and security within homes. Furthermore, as AI companions become more sophisticated, they are capable of learning user preferences and habits, allowing for a more tailored experience that can adapt to individual lifestyles.
Moreover, the social implications of AI companions cannot be overlooked. They have the potential to address issues such as loneliness and social isolation, particularly among vulnerable populations like the elderly. By providing companionship and facilitating communication, AI companions can improve mental well-being and foster a sense of connection. However, this also raises ethical considerations regarding dependency on technology for social interaction and the potential for diminished human relationships. As society navigates these challenges, it is crucial to strike a balance between leveraging the benefits of AI companions and maintaining meaningful human connections.
